Output 85d024ebdc46509b62ec7dfe3eb584dcdf36b846dd218bbd96280ac7ffad58e4:1

value
52516225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c150c94618e05057f086e2dc818ced9470a82520 OP_EQUAL
address
3KKB7h7VUvruXwqLTppBnFzk5Zt15Ra2Bv
transaction
85d024ebdc46509b62ec7dfe3eb584dcdf36b846dd218bbd96280ac7ffad58e4
confirmations
358029
spent
true